>The use of Riva, who was so youthful in Hiroshima makes the film much more devastating
while I understand your point, since the same was done with Jean Pierre Leaud in Death of Louis XIV, and it's certainly very interesting how he chose that actress to represent decay, however, this, or all the other aspects of the film you mentioned in your post, make it "far better" than Mon Amour, a film with a Duras script, so the dialogue is perfect and works in an incredible way with Resnais' use of memory and antithesis in his films, all in a very subtle use of filmmaking.
Hiroshima Mon Amour changed film forever I'd say, so I just don't see it as a film that allowed Haneke's amour to be a thing.

I don't agree at all with you, I think Resnais is a much more intelligent filmmaker than Haneke, and his films are more complex (both visually and thematically) than steady cam social political drama (I like Haneke, though).

Hiroshima Mon Amour plays with linearity and flashbacks in such a unique way too, with recollections of memories that the viewer (achieved through her narration) and the main character (She doesn't know Hiroshima) may have never even lived through. Playing also with Nietzschean perspectivism and digging into a Borgesian "fake memory" territory.

It's a three way win, in image, dialogue, and themes.
